Pell Grants are needs-based grants provided by the federal government to help low-income students afford college tuition.

Key Features

  • Needs-based financial aid
  • Do not need to be repaid
  • Available to undergraduate students
  • Maximum award amount adjusted annually

Pros

  • Helps low-income students access higher education
  • Does not need to be repaid
  • Allows recipients to focus on their studies without worrying about loans

Cons

  • Limited in amount compared to rising college costs
  • May not cover all expenses for some students
